Switched to a local Windows account, now I can't sign back into my Microsoft account.

I've been unable to sign into my Windows account after switching to a local account.

  • First I go Settings then Accounts then I click on Sign in with a Microsoft account instead.

  • I then go through the Microsoft account login prompts using my Microsoft account: Login Prompt 1.

  • Then I get asked to sign into this computer using my current windows password (which is the password of my Local Account, because that's what I'm currently signed in as): Login Prompt 2.

  • Finally I get an Oops, something went wrong error message with no error code. Then it just asks me to sign in again. Seems like I'm stuck in an endless loop.

I'm running Windows 10.

It sounds like you're experiencing a conflict between your local and Microsoft accounts during the sign-in process. Let's explore a few other options that might be simpler and more effective. When you're asked for your password while trying to sign in with your Microsoft account, try leaving the password field blank and pressing Enter. This might work if you didn't set a password for your local account when you switched. Try Netplwiz Utility: This is a Windows tool that can help manage user accounts. You can use it to check if your Microsoft account has administrator privileges, which are sometimes required for switching accounts. Additionally, Check for Windows Updates, outdated system files can sometimes cause conflicts like this. Make sure your Windows 10 is up-to-date.
